3.5.1 Preparation for self-tuning

w Adjust the controller measuring range as control range limits. Set

values rnG.L and rnG.H to the limits of subsequent control.

(Configuration rControllerr lower and upper control range limits)

ConF

r Cntr r rnG.L and rnG.H

w Determine which parameter set shall be optimized.

-

The instantaneously effective parameter set is optimized.

r Activate the relevant parameter set (1 or 2).

w Determine which parameter set shall be optimized (see tables above).
w Select the self-tuning method

see chapter 3.5.3

-Step attempt after start-up

-

Pulse attempt after start-up

-

Optimization at the set-point

3.5.2 Optimization after start-up or at the set-point

The two methods are optimization after start-up and at the set-point.

As control parameters are always optimal only for a limited process range,

various methods can be selected dependent of requirements. If the process

behaviour is very different after start-up and directly at the set-point, parameter

sets 1 and 2 can be optimized using different methods. Switch-over between

parameter sets dependent of process status is possible (see page 25).

Optimization after start-up: (see page 17)

Optimization after start-up requires a certain separation between process value

and set-point. This separation enables the controller to determine the control

parameters by evaluation of the process when lining out to the set-point.

This method optimizes the control loop from the start conditions to the set-point,

whereby a wide control range is covered.

We recommend selecting optimization method “Step attempt after start-up”

with tunE = 0 first. Unless this attempt is completed successfully, we

recommend a “Pulse attempt after start-up”.
